Is there a way to store Issues in a custom field? Maybe for a special type only?

Are there ways to define a field, that containsa link t o another Issue?

This filed should be configurable, like, mandatory, issuetype, cardinality

Any suggestions?

Have you tried to create a cutom field of type "url"? then just enter the link to your issue in there.

This is not a direct answer to your question but please also consider if linking your issues might not be achieved by tagging them using a label custom field. In all custom field based solutions you can restrict linking issues of a certain type by defining an issue type specific field configuration context

The only thing that I know that you could use would be the Issue Link. But it's only a link, it can't be 'configurable'.
